At 15, William (Bill) Ashton-Taylor began his pipe-making career by signing under Alfred Dunhill. Starting as an intern, Bill retained a keen interest in the craft. Eventually, this sparked the attention of Harry Saigrott, who began showing Bill the artistry of pipe making. By 1980, Bill founded Ashton Company, setting a high standard for quality pipe making. Bill passed away in 2009, but pipe maker Jimmy Craig proudly carries on the Ashton name. A handsome showcase of the marque's Anglo-French profiles, this Brandy possesses the classic shape'seasy-going taper to the rim, although this specific piece features a bit more plumpness around its heel. An arrow-straight shank and stem follow the bowl, giving way to a tapered stem of black vulcanite. Dressing the stummel is Ashston's Pebble Grain sandblast, highlighting handsome grain and giving this piece an overall earthy aesthetic.
